Microsoft pays $50 million for GTA IV episodic content

According to recently released financial reports, Take Two Interactive has revealed that the episodic content for GTA IV is scheduled in 2008 for the Xbox 360 only.  Reports have also emerged that Microsoft paid $50 million, which amounts to $25 million for two downloads, for the exclusive downloadable content.

“The first 25 million is for the first episodic content package that’s supposed to go out and that is in March of ’08,” stated Take Two CFO Laine Goldstein. “That’s why it moved into current because it’s in the next 12 months. The second 25 will be for the second episodic, the episode, and that will be later in fiscal ’08.”

While the exclusive downloadable content may influence many gamers to choose the Xbox 360 version of GTA IV over the PS3 version, $50 million is a massive amount of money to pay for downloadable content.  We’ll see later this year how well it pays off for Microsoft when the figures come in.
